After buying fresh chicken feet, clean the blood and water. If they are not thawed, defrost them first
-
Remove the nails of the chicken feet one by one, and then divide the whole chicken feet into two. This is not only for the sake of appearance, but also easier to taste
-
Pour an appropriate amount of water into the pot, put the chicken feet into the pot, pour in two spoons of cooking wine, cook over medium heat until a layer of blood foam floats, immediately turn off the heat, pour out the water, and then rinse the foam on top with warm water
-
Drain and set aside
-
Slice the ginger, wash the green onions and tie them into green onion segments, two star anise
-
Chop garlic and ginger into small pieces and set aside
-
Fill a pot with half a pot of water, bring it to a boil, add three or four tablespoons of salt, wait until the salt dissolves and then turn down the heat
-
Then put the chicken feet into the pot, add the green onion segments, star anise, and ginger slices and cook for about ten minutes. Turn off the heat and continue to use the remaining heat to soak the chicken feet in the pot for about half an hour
-
Take out the cooked chicken feet and put them into the ice water prepared in advance. If conditions permit, put ice cubes on top, so that the taste will be better
-
I like it spicier, so chop the spicy millet into fine pieces and set aside
-
Pickled peppers are very good at enhancing the flavor. They are sour and spicy and appetizing. They are a must
-
Pour a little oil into the pot, add chopped garlic and ginger [be sure to be fine]. Here are the chopped millet and chopped pickled peppers. Saute together until fragrant. The fire should not be too high
-
Then pour the fried chopped peppers into the drained chicken feet. The container should be larger at this time so that it is easy to stir evenly. Then add a little pepper pickling water, not too much
-
Then add a little fresh chili oil and sesame oil,
-
A little salt, chicken powder
-
A small spoonful of black bean sauce and a little chopped coriander
-
Use chopsticks to mix thoroughly. If you have gloves, you can mix it with your hands for more flavor
-
You can keep it in the refrigerator overnight for better flavor
